A Victorian Silver Inkstand
by William Ker Reid, London, 1837

shaped oblong and on four robustly cast foliage, flower and rocaille feet, with a similar border and shell-cast grips, with a central tapering container with detachable taper-candlestick cover and with two silver-mounted cut-glass bottles, engraved with a Latin inscription
40.5cm wide, weighable silver 76oz 1dwt, 2,365gr

The inscription reads 'Viro Reverendo Roberto Gordon Andrews A.M. Schole Granthamiensis XXII Annos Archididascalo D.D. Alumni Quos Olim Diligenter Erudivit A.D. MCCCCXXXVIII'.

Fully marked under base, on taperstick and on the mounts of each bottle. The central container, two supports for the bottles, extinguisher and bottle covers each further part marked. The marks are generally clear. There is some overall surface scratching and wear, consistent with age and use. There are some small areas of foliage lacking on the stem of the taperstick and some bruising to the extinguisher. There are some chips to the glass bottles.
